1MooseX::Daemonize::Pid(U3s)er Contributed Perl DocumentatMiooonseX::Daemonize::Pid(3)
2
3
4

NAME

6       MooseX::Daemonize::Pid - PID management for MooseX::Daemonize
7

DESCRIPTION

9       This is a very basic Pid management object, it doesn't do all that
10       much, and mostly just serves as a base class for
11       MooseX::Daemonize::Pid::File.
12

ATTRIBUTES

14       pid Int
15

METHODS

17       clear_pid
18           This will clear the value of the pid attribute. It is useful for
19           making sure that the parent process does not have a bad value
20           stored in it.
21
22       has_pid
23           This is a predicate method to tell you if your pid attribute has
24           been initialized yet.
25
26       is_running
27           This checks to see if the pid is running.
28
29       meta()
30           The "meta()" method from Class::MOP::Class
31

DEPENDENCIES

33       Obviously Moose
34

INCOMPATIBILITIES

36       None reported.
37

BUGS AND LIMITATIONS

39       No bugs have been reported.
40
41       Please report any bugs or feature requests to
42       "bug-acme-dahut-call@rt.cpan.org", or through the web interface at
43       <http://rt.cpan.org>.
44

AUTHOR

46       Stevan Little  "<stevan.little@iinteractive.com>"
47
49       Copyright (c) 2007-2008, Chris Prather "<perigrin@cpan.org>". All
50       rights reserved.
51
52       This module is free software; you can redistribute it and/or modify it
53       under the same terms as Perl itself. See perlartistic.
54

DISCLAIMER OF WARRANTY

56       BECAUSE THIS SOFTWARE IS LICENSED FREE OF CHARGE, THERE IS NO WARRANTY
57       FOR THE SOFTWARE, TO THE EXTENT PERMITTED BY APPLICABLE LAW. EXCEPT
58       WHEN OTHERWISE STATED IN WRITING THE COPYRIGHT HOLDERS AND/OR OTHER
59       PARTIES PROVIDE THE SOFTWARE "AS IS" WITHOUT WARRANTY OF ANY KIND,
60       EITHER EXPRESSED O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ED
61       W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E. THE
62       ENTIRE RISK AS TO THE QUALITY AND PERFORMANCE OF THE SOFTWARE IS WITH
63       YOU. SHOULD THE SOFTWARE PROVE DEFECTIVE, YOU ASSUME THE COST OF ALL
64       NECESSARY SERVICING, REPAIR, OR CORRECTION.
65
66       IN NO EVENT UNLESS REQUIRED BY APPLICABLE LAW OR AGREED TO IN WRITING
67       WILL ANY COPYRIGHT HOLDER, OR ANY OTHER PARTY WHO MAY MODIFY AND/OR
68       REDISTRIBUTE THE SOFTWARE AS PERMITTED BY THE ABOVE LICENCE, BE LIABLE
69       TO YOU FOR DAMAGES, INCLUDING ANY GENERAL, SPECIAL, INCIDENTAL, OR
70       CONSEQUENTIAL DAMAGES ARISING OUT OF THE USE OR INABILITY TO USE THE
71       SOFTWARE (INCLUDING BUT NOT LIMITED TO LOSS OF DATA OR DATA BEING
72       RENDERED INACCURATE OR LOSSES SUSTAINED BY YOU OR THIRD PARTIES OR A
73       FAILURE OF THE SOFTWARE TO OPERATE WITH ANY OTHER SOFTWARE), EVEN IF
74       SUCH HOLDER OR OTHER PARTY H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H
75       DAMAGES.
76
77
78
79perl v5.12.0                      2009-10-05         MooseX::Daemonize::Pid(3)
Impressum